Output 13a32512a553144dae1d3e91982b70614ec07f60706852db63085482fe017ebf:0

value
3023929
script pubkey
OP_0 OP_PUSHBYTES_20 3b4b10c9be3413a2924bae174128294170c18c89
address
bc1q8d93pjd7xsf69yjt4ct5z2pfg9cvrryffrthmf
transaction
13a32512a553144dae1d3e91982b70614ec07f60706852db63085482fe017ebf
confirmations
264449
spent
true